Game Day: New Mexico State

Liz Chun makes her debut as K5’s sideline reporter.

* * * * *

The Warriors are wearing same uniforms as last week — green jerseys (with legible white numbers), white pants and, of course, white socks. Kealoha Pilares, ever the stylish player, is wearing white shoes.

* * * * *


It’s a shame that finances have an impact on a football game. New Mexico State’s football team arrived last night, and it will depart tonight. Twenty-four hours at a site isn’t enough time to get acclimated nor to rest, especially since there’s no easy path from Las Cruces to Honolulu. For all of UH’s woes, at least road accommodations aren’t one of them.


* * * * *

If the WAC wants to shut down any talk of Boise State jumping leagues, it should dump the share-the-wealth program. Let’s say Boise State qualifies for a BCS game, it should be allowed to keep the whole pot except for, say, maybe a 10 percent tax to the WAC. It’s more incentive for teams to excel. Besides, I’ve never liked the idea of fans of other WAC teams cheering for Boise just because of  the shared payday.

    I *completely* agree with ST’s post above about how the WAC should provide some incentives for teams to do well. The Big 12 does that and teams that excel and get on TV more get more money. If the WAC went to that model, UH would have made a LOT more in past years.

    Why split the TV dollars evenly when ESPN only cares about certain teams? Should BSU and UH really get the same amount of money as Utah State and NMSU from the TV deal? There should be a reward for teams that do well and get picked by ESPN.

    Why split the bowl dollars so evenly? It would be good to give a bigger cut to the team that earns the BCS money–UH and BSU would have benefitted in 2006 and 2007.

    I had thought that the WAC wasn’t interested in that incentive-based model because in the past everything was split so evenly. It would be great for BSU and good for UH to do what ST proposed above.

    Those complaining about UH professors and their funding should know that UH takes half or so of the money professors bring in and terms that “overhead”. So, professors you hear about that get multi-million grants might see half of that go to the UH administration…if a professor invents something UH gets half of the royalty…in the end, UH taxes research money far more than Athletics gets taxed.

    We should also remember that UH is in a horrible budget deficit and UH Athletics loses millions of dollars each year. Football makes money of course, but Athletics overall loses money…and cutting enough money-losing sports to balance the budget would result in UH losing D-IA status.

    Updating the stat:

    3rd quarter scoring this season against D-IA competition:
    UH 0, Washington State 7
    UH 0, UNLV 7
    UH 0, La Tech 14
    UH 0, Idaho 7
    UH 0, Fresno State 14
    UH 2, BSU 10
    UH 0, Nevada 7
    UH 7, Utah State 14 (not counting the TD to start the 4th quarter and I’m glad they missed another TD when their QB missed the wide open WR)
    UH 0, NMSU 6

    Total is now 86-9 against D-IA competition.

    So, the trend goes like this:
    2006: +106
    2007: +14
    2008: -56
    2009: -77 (86-9 over 9 games)
